Grants & Programmes Manager

will manage the delivery of a portfolio of work within the Grants and Programmes function at Battersea. This is an exciting time for Battersea as we expand our work to impact more dogs and cats.

Over the coming five years it is planned that the size and complexity of our activities will grow, including the establishment of several multi-year programmes in the UK and abroad.

This is a senior role within the Grants and Programmes team in the Global Programmes Directorate, requiring excellent experience of people management, strategic leadership and good grant making practice.

To thrive in this position, you’ll bring a blend of strategic thinking, collaboration, and relationship‑building skills. The role calls for someone who is confident shaping ideas, offering alternative approaches, and contributing to a constructive team dynamic. You should be comfortable working across a wide scope of activity, navigating complexity, and engaging with colleagues and external partners in a way that strengthens long‑term relationships.


Key capabilities

* Strategic communication: You’ll be able to pose and respond to complex or sensitive questions, using sound judgement to maintain productive and thoughtful dialogue.
* Collaborative leadership: You’ll feel at ease proposing ideas, engaging in healthy debate, and supporting the contributions of others to advance shared goals.
* Stakeholder engagement: You’ll have the ability to build and sustain effective relationships with a wide range of stakeholders, both internal and external.
* Organisational awareness: You’ll be motivated by advancing Battersea’s strategic interests and confident in shaping conversations and decisions that support that mission.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ys influencing, partnering, and contributing to a collective vision while navigating a dynamic and multifaceted environment.

What we can offer you

In return for your commitment to our cause and to recognise the value of our employees, Battersea offers a range of benefits to support the wellbeing of our employees. These include:

* 28 days of annual leave (plus 8 days paid public holidays) per year
* Discounted gym membership and cycle to work schemes
* Employee Assistance Programme and access to Wellbeing Resources
* Generous pension contributions - up to 10% employer contribution
* Free healthcare cash plan, where you can claim for a range of treatment including dental, optical, physiotherapy, chiropody and acupuncture every year
* Annual interest‑free season ticket loans

We are also committed to providing learning and development to our employees. During your time with us, we provide support for your professional and career development, including access to digital and in‑person training programmes, leadership and management training, mentoring and much more.


Our hybrid working model

We operate a 50% onsite hybrid working model, with our office‑based staff splitting their time between site based and home working. This enables our office‑based staff to balance the benefits of home working with onsite collaboration and maintaining a connection to our cause.


Diversity and inclusion

We are committed to providing a welcoming and inclusive experience for all staff, volunteers and trustees and those hoping to join us. We operate an anonymised shortlisting process and actively seek to ensure our process is fair and equitable for all.

We understand the value of diverse voices, perspectives, and experiences to help us deliver even more for our dogs and cats, and we welcome applicants from all sections of the community.

Disability Confident Committed Employer we will ask about any adjustments you may need at application and/or interview stage, and if you are offered a role with us, we’ll talk to you about any workplace adjustments you may need to help you perform at your best.
